### Changelog — Bouncewright key rotation

Heads up for the sync: we rotated the signing key for the Bouncewright bounce processor after the old one hit its 90-day limit. Old signatures stay valid through Friday, then get rejected. Nothing else changed in the pipeline. Update your local config to use the new key below.

signing key of tafog-hahop = bky3_7nm

Subject: DR drill next Tuesday — heads up on DNS weirdness

Hey Marisol,

Before you review the failover branch: during last week's dry run, Quillhaven's resolver intermittently dropped lookups for the standby cluster, so retries in the drill script may look noisier than usual. It's the flaky caching layer in Bramblewick's lab DNS, not our code. If the primary vault seals itself mid-drill, you'll need to reopen it manually. Use the recovery passphrase below, exactly as written.

strongbox words: rusael-wenmir-quenir-ralvan-novix-holath-belax

Restricted Wiki — Managers Only

Lease Renegotiation: Fenwick Row Premises

This page is prepared for the incoming director. Our current lease with Aldermere Holdings on the Fenwick Row site expires in fourteen months. Negotiations opened last quarter; we are seeking a seven-year term with a break clause at year four and a cap on service-charge escalation. Aldermere has countered with a higher base rent but flexible fit-out allowances. Positions remain fluid, so please read the following carefully.

management briefing: Gorysek Holdings is in early talks to buy Lamathix Holdings for about $23.9 million. The Holok launch date is December 22, and nothing goes to the press before then.

Handover: Quillback autoscaler. Scaling is now driven by queue depth on the ingest tier, not CPU. Thresholds were retuned last sprint; cooldown is 4 minutes. Known issue: brief over-provisioning after deploys while depth metrics warm up — harmless, but it shows in cost dashboards. Current thresholds, override procedure, and the rollback plan are all documented on the internal page.

dashboard of bagep-taguf = https://vault.nelvrodata.internal/ticket